Choosing between Hotellistat’s Rate Shopping and HotelRunner’s Competition Analysis hinges on your hotel’s specific needs. Hotellistat offers a broader set of advanced features, detailed analytics, and has more recent reviews, making it a robust option for data-driven revenue strategies. HotelRunner, while more affordable, provides essential market insights with a focus on real-time pricing across OTAs, but with fewer reviews and less recent feedback. Which solution aligns better with your operational priorities?
Both Hotellistat and HotelRunner aim to sharpen your hotel’s competitive edge through rate monitoring, yet they differ significantly in depth and focus. Hotellistat emphasizes detailed competitor strategy monitoring, parity checks, and historical trend analysis, allowing your team to craft nuanced pricing strategies. HotelRunner centers on real-time market insights derived from OTA prices, helping you swiftly adjust rates for immediate profitability. Are you seeking detailed analytics or quick market snapshots?

Hotellistat’s base price is $300/month, with no freemium, free trial, or implementation fees, reflecting its premium positioning. HotelRunner charges $100/month, offering a more affordable entry point with no trial or setup fees.
While Hotellistat’s higher price aligns with its advanced feature set, HotelRunner’s lower cost may appeal to smaller properties or those with tighter budgets. The decision depends on your hotel’s revenue management complexity and willingness to invest in analytics.
If your hotel prioritizes depth and strategic control, the higher cost of Hotellistat may be justified. For basic rate monitoring or budget-conscious properties, HotelRunner’s price point offers a viable solution.

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. Hotellistat GmbH has an HT Score of 0 and HotelRunner has 0. Here is how the score is calculated.
| Criteria Group | Weight | What It Measures |
|---|---|---|
| Customer Ratings & Reviews |
|
How highly do users recommend this product?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ories ▾ The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ias. |
| Partner Ecosystem |
|
How highly do tech partners recommend this company?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ality ▾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ack. |
| Customer Centricity |
|
How customer-centric is this organization?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ness ▾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features. |
| Reach, Staying Power & Resources |
|
How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ing?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score ▾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ity. |
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
